ANGUS BUCHAN IS COMING TO POTCHEFSTROOM
 

On Saturday 20 October 2007, Angus Buchan will be ministering at Olënpark Stadium, Potchefstroom, at 14:00. He has become a household name in South Africa. Having sold his land in Zambia to relocate to KwaZulu-Natal with his family in the 1970s, this farmer of Scottish descent faced many challenges. He also experienced various miracles, some of which are portrayed in the Regardt van den Berg film "Faith like Potatoes", starring Frank Rautenbach as Angus. The film has taken South Africa by storm and has been seen by over 355 000 people to date.
Angus is a man of faith and has encouraged thousands of believers to trust God for the impossible.
Starting out as a "Farmer for Jesus", he began preaching to his farm workers and the surrounding farmers. Since then God has called him to preach the Gospel from Cape Town to Jerusalem.
Miracles have become synonymous with his name as the power of God is released through his simple but unshakeable faith in God.
He recently started the "Mighty Men Conferences" on his farm. During the 2007 Conference 7 000 men attended, 2 000 more than expected.
